Vokabahn

die Back

B1 Noun frequency rank #3,351

What Back means

Noun

  1. a dining table used by the crew of a ship, often foldable
  2. forecastle (raised part of the upper deck)
  3. a large wooden bowl in which the meal is served
  4. defender; back

Forms

die Back · die Backen | der Back · die Backs

Plural: Backen

Pronunciation

Back in a sentence

Der Matrose stand auf der Back und hielt Ausschau.

The sailor stood on the forecastle and kept a lookout.
